Rohit Sharma, Tilak Varma Unveil India's Jersey For 2026 Men’s T20 World Cup
The 2026 Men’s T20 World Cup will be played in India and Sri Lanka from February 7 to March 8. At the launch of the jersey with a deep blue and bold orange shade rolled out by kit provider Adidas, BCCI secretary Devajit Saikia was also in attendance.
Rohit captained India to winning the 2024 T20 World Cup and immediately retired from the shortest format.
